Brentwood Gateway, a 10-story, 104.7k sf office tower in Los Angeles’ Brentwood neighborhood, was acquired by Sargossa LLC, an affiliate of Fortress Investment Group, in a $58 mil ($554/sf) transaction. Built in 1977, the Class A tower sits on a .88-acre site at 11611 San Vicente Blvd, just north of Wilshire Blvd and west of the 405 Fwy.
The trophy property is approximately 99% occupied by a diverse mix of tenants, including: Buter, Buzard, Fishbien & Royce; Allison & Partners LLC; and Oaktree Capital Management.
NKF’s Co-Head of U.S. Capital Markets Kevin Shannon, Executive Managing Director Ken White, Executive Managing Director Rob Hannan, and Senior Managing Directors Laura Stumm and Michael Moll represented the seller, Brentwood Gateway LLC, an affiliate of Vintage Capital Group, in the transaction. David Alvarado and Eoin Gubbins with Crosbie Gliner Schiffman Southard & Swanson LLP (CGS3) provided legal representation for the seller. According to Alvarado, the transaction entailed a complex ground lease transfer.
